Content Marketing on LinkedIn
LinkedIn is a great way to focus on content marketing for businesses in the B2B sector. It has a huge number of users, the majority of whom are decision-makers. Utilizing the platform to connect with them will help you establish yourself as an expert which in turn leads to inquiries about your services.
LinkedIn allows you to publish and distribute a range of content including individual posts (also called status updates) and blogs. To get the best results, make sure that your posts are engaging, relevant and appealing to your viewers. For example, you can include videos and images along with links to articles, industry news, and webinars. LinkedIn allows you to upload SlideShare presentations. This is a great way to boost engagement.
In addition to your company's page, you can also make use of LinkedIn to promote your content with sponsored ads. These ads are displayed in the newsfeeds of your targeted viewers in a variety of formats like video, events, carousel and posts. These ads are great for driving traffic to your website or promoting an event or generating leads of high-quality.
When you create a sponsored post ensure that it follows the best guidelines for sponsored content. For instance, you should include an engaging headline that is relevant to the audience you're targeting and an engaging description of the information you're offering. You could also include a call-to-action button to encourage users to move on to the next step, be it signing up for your newsletter or downloading your white paper.
Be sure to keep track of the outcomes of your LinkedIn campaigns to adjust your strategy to suit. The LinkedIn Analytics dashboard displays a number important metrics such as impressions and user engagement. These insights can help you determine the best way to improve your content strategy.
Articles in Long Form
LinkedIn's Articles allow professionals in the business world to share their views in original articles that are shared with their entire network. The best articles can generate thousands of views and even hundreds of thousands of views if they are selected for LinkedIn promotion, or amplified by paid content marketing. Articles are more personal than a corporate blog or website, and business leaders can make use of them to show their leadership in the field.
The most successful articles are not promotional and provide some value to readers, whether as a result of insight or advice. They are written with a personal touch and often the first-person perspective that can provide authenticity and credibility. They are typically well organized and make use of images, lists bold sentences, bullets, links, and graphics to break up long texts and help people who are pressed for time to find the information they require.
Many of the best articles also use specific keywords in the first paragraph and headline to boost search engine visibility. The articles also include calls to action, asking the reader to leave a comment or provide their contact information in order to receive more details. This provides valuable information about the readership and can help in nurturing leads.
Articles require more time to produce than other types of LinkedIn content. Marketers tend to only use them if they have important or newsworthy information to communicate. They do perform better than short posts, photos, and videos. LinkedIn analytics can reveal to marketers the amount of likes and total impressions an article has received and how much engagement it is receiving in the form of comments. This type of data can be helpful in planning future content marketing campaigns.
Shared Posts
LinkedIn allows users to share posts using images, links, videos documents and text. They can also share news, polls and celebrate special occasions. They can be shared on the profile of a person or a company pages. LinkedIn offers a range of different types of posts such as Articles, Find an Expert and Offer Assistance. These specialized posts can be used to promote content or increase sales.
LinkedIn's "Share" feature allows you to re-post an individual's content without making any comments. This type of post is generally less engaging than a normal update. This is due to the fact that the post does not have a personal touch or because it is not being shared in the employee's voice.
Click the arrow in the upper right-hand corner of the update, then select "Share". Then select the format you want to use. The post will be accessible to the feeds of your first-circle contacts as well as to anyone who follows you on LinkedIn.
Link posts are a great way to share professional content from your blog, website or other online sources. You can also create a carousel with images that are related. These are great ways to share your brand message and increase engagement with your content.

Goal-Setting
A content strategy focused on achieving specific goals is crucial to the success of a LinkedIn marketing campaign. It is easier to monitor progress when you set specific goals.
Setting SMART (specific quantifiable, achievable, relevant and time-bound) goals for your LinkedIn content marketing is vital. This will ensure your content is aligned with your overall goals for business and assist you in achieving your marketing objectives faster.
Begin by determining the primary LinkedIn goal is, such as increasing brand awareness and driving traffic to your website or generating leads. Then, decide what you'll use to evaluate your goals and what milestones or metrics you will employ to achieve it.
One way to gauge your progress is to track engagement, including the amount of comments, likes and shares. This will help you understand the impact your content is having on your audience and identify which posts are the most effective in reaching your goals.
Another way to gauge your progress is by tracking the amount of LinkedIn leads you generate. This will help you identify the content pieces that are most effective in achieving your goals in lead generation. You can use a spreadsheet to track your content performance so that you can compare your previous results to the current ones.
